140 associations join hands with G25 for moderation


Meeting of minds: Khor (right) speaking to representatives from the 140 organisations at the gathering organised by the Penang Chinese Town Hall.

GEORGE TOWN: A hundred and forty associations in Penang have pledged to support a moderate Malaysia by signing a petition backing the group of 25 prominent Malays (G25).

The associations, most of which are under the umbrella of the Penang Chinese Town Hall (PCTH), joined hands with four non-Chinese based associations, namely the Penang Muhibah Consultative Council, Penang Malay Association, Penang Indian Association and Penang Burmese Association in inking the petition.
